New Port far from the town with nothing do while you wait endlessly to board your ferry, except consume overpriced food and drink. (An ice cream was 4 Euros.) The terminal building is air conditioned and has clean toilets but without toilet seats (in the gents at least). My ferry arrived from Italy and departed more than 3 hours late. There were no public announcements so it was anyone's guess what was going on most of the time. The queueing system for Passport control seemed to be largely ignored by southern Europeans who pushed their way past the rest of us.
